Newbie: WPA possible on Win 98?

Hi, Apologies if this is a silly question, but I can't seem to find anything on M$oft's site about it....Is it possible for a Win 98 (SE) machine to fully participate in a WPA-enabled network? I guess this means are there WPA supplicants & compatible adaptors for Win 98?

Supposedly, the Odyssey client

formatting link
will add WPA, however, it costs US$50. Both Netgear and Linksys (respectively) *say* their WG511 and WPG54G support WPA and their drivers are 98SE compatible. However, I can only get WEP to work under 98 with any of their driver sets with either of those cards.
